Research in Australia has REALLY shown that ants manage their traffic very efficiently by simply... being courteous!
Yes, by being less aggressive and competitive the whole traffic flows smoother, and everyone gets to their destination faster...
Kinda like what we see on our highways when driving in Lebanon.... NOT! Our researchers are still studying Lebanese ants, so expect more results soon! |
